Using your Blender
• Ensure the Speed Control (5) is in the ‘0’ position and insert the mains
plug into the socket (ensuring hands are dry):
• Turn the Speed Control (5) to pulse ‘P’ several times for pre-blending.
• Turn the Speed Control (5) clockwise for the speeds from 1 to 5. The
speed can be changed at any time during the blending process.
Ideally, start blending on speed ‘1’ and increase to a ‘5’ speed if
necessary to blend until desired consistency is reached. For
ingredients that require short burst of power, use the pulse function.
• If you wish to add further ingredients, switch off the blender by
returning the control knob to the ‘0’ position and twist off the Filling
Cup (1) and add the ingredients through the chute, then refit the
Filling Cup by twisting it back on and continue blending.
• Once the ingredients are blended, return the control knob to the ‘0’
position and remove the mains plug. Hold the base unit, grasp the jug
handle and lift upwards off the base unit, remove the lid and pour the
blended contents out.
• WARNING Do not use the appliance continuously for longer than 1
minute. If you need to blend for a longer time, switch the appliance off
and let the unit rest for 30 seconds before using again. Do not exceed
7 consecutive cycles of 1 minute operation / 30 seconds rest.

Fitting a new plug
If for any reason you need to fit a new plug, the flexible mains lead
must be connected as shown below. The wires in the mains lead fitted
to this appliance are coloured in accordance with the following code:
Brown wire = Live (L)
Blue wire = Neutral (N)
Green and Yellow = Earth (E)
If colours of the wires in the mains lead of this appliance do not
correspond with the coloured marking identifying the terminals in
your plug, proceed as follows:

The wire which is coloured Blue must be connected to the terminal
which is marked with the letter N or coloured Black. The wire which
is coloured Brown must be connected to the terminal which is
marked with the letter L or coloured Red. The wire which is
coloured Green and Yellow must be connected to the terminal
which is marked with the letter E or coloured Green.
Before refitting the plug cover check that there are no cut or stray
strands of wire inside the plug. Use a 13 Amp BS 1362 fuse, only
BSI or
ASTA approved fuses should be used. If you are in any way unsure
which plug or fuse to use, always refer to a qualified electrician.
Note: After replacing or changing a fuse on moulded plug which
has a fuse cover, the cover must be refitted to the plug, the
appliance must not be used without a fuse cover.
